Laundry Tips

In case you plan to follow the latest fashion trends and add trendy pieces of clothing to your collection, you have to make sure that you know how to take care of them and here’s a list of ways you can save those expensive clothes from wearing out.

Be careful with bleach

Bleach is considered a laundry staple because of its effectiveness in removing all kinds of stains. Nevertheless, if you have to wash clothes with hefty price tags, using bleach when cleaning it is a gamble, since the cleaning agent contains harmful chemicals that can make colors fade and eventually look dull. If you need to remove tough stains but can’t afford to take the risk, you can use color-safe bleach or natural bleaching agents such as lemon juice and baking soda.

When using lemon juice, just mix equal parts of lemon juice and water then rub it on the stained area for 15-30 minutes.

If you’d like to use baking soda, simply combine 4 tablespoons of baking soda with lukewarm water to form it into a paste. Apply the baking soda paste directly into the stain and leave it to dry for an hour or two before washing the garment.

Knitted clothes should be washed with caution

Knitted shirts, jackets or dresses need special care instructions since they are prone to tearing and easy stretching. Putting them together with your other clothes inside the washing machine can damage your knits. To prevent this from happening, it’s best to wash them by hand, air drying them also helps these type of fabric retain their shape.

Zip clothes before washing

Unclosed zippers can ruin your other clothes since it can get stuck to other fabrics when washed at the same time. Make sure to zip and button up clothes when washing.

White for white, red for red

Do not mix your white clothes with bright colored fashion pieces. Separating colors can reduce the risk of unwanted color transfer in case your clothes bleed.

Store your clothes properly

Not all clothes can be stored the same. While some can are fine being hung, others are best folded. For example, knitted and stretchy clothes need to be folded while dresses should be properly hung. Moreover, it is important to ensure that all clothes are properly dried before storage to avoid nasty odors from developing.

Clean clothes are always fashionable. Nevertheless, the cleaning process can be a bit tricky since it can damage your clothes when done the wrong way. Never disregard the clothing label instructions and follow the above tips if you want your newly bought clothes to last longer!
